### 内容大纲 1. **引言** - TokenIM签名的背景介绍 - 签名在区块链中的重要性 2. **什么是TokenIM签名?** - 基本概念 - TokenIM的定义和作用 3. **TokenIM签名的技术原理** - 签名生成与验证的过程 - 加密算法在TokenIM签名中的应用 4. **TokenIM签名的功能** - 数据完整性 - 身份验证 - 防止重放攻击 5. **TokenIM签名的应用场景** - 金融行业 - 电子商务 - 物联网(IoT) 6. **TokenIM签名的优缺点** - 优势分析 - 潜在风险与挑战 7. **如何使用TokenIM签名?** - 实施步骤 - 工具与资源推荐 8. **未来发展趋势** - TokenIM签名在区块链领域的前景 - 可能的创新与改进 9. **常见问题解答** - FAQ ### 正文内容 #### 1. 引言

区块链技术的崛起为各行各业带来了革命性的变化,其中安全性和可靠性是最为关键的因素之一。在区块链技术中,签名是确保交易和数据传输安全的重要机制之一。TokenIM作为一种连接区块链和用户的中介工具,其签名机制为信息的完整性和真实性提供了保障。

本文将详细探讨TokenIM签名的概念、技术原理、功能、应用场景、优缺点以及未来发展趋势,帮助读者全面理解这一重要的技术。

#### 2. 什么是TokenIM签名?

TokenIM签名是一种安全机制,它用于验证信息的完整性和发送者的身份。在TokenIM中,签名涉及到生成一个独特的数字指纹,这个数字指纹与消息内容相结合,确保消息在传输过程中没有被篡改。

简单来说,TokenIM签名能够通过一系列加密算法和密钥管理来确保信息的真实性。当用户发送信息时,TokenIM会生成一个签名,这个签名与信息一起传送给接收者,接收者可以通过公钥进行验证,确认信息的来源和完整性。

#### 3. TokenIM签名的技术原理

TokenIM签名的基本原理涉及到非对称加密技术。在数字签名的生成过程中,发送者使用私钥对信息进行加密,生成签名。接收者收到消息后,可以利用发送者的公钥对签名进行解密,从而验证签名的有效性。

这一过程大致分为两个步骤:首先,发送者生成哈希值并用私钥对其进行加密,形成数字签名;然后,接收者通过哈希值检测消息的完整性,利用公钥对数字签名进行解密,以验证签名的有效性。

加密算法如RSA和ECDSA(椭圆曲线数字签名算法)在TokenIM签名中得到广泛应用,确保了签名的安全性和不可抵赖性。

#### 4. TokenIM签名的功能 ##### 数据完整性

TokenIM签名确保信息不被篡改。当用户在没有授权的情况下尝试修改数据时,签名将无效,因此接收者能够立即识别出数据已被篡改。

##### 身份验证

TokenIM签名可以验证信息发送者的身份,通过公钥和私钥的机制,确保信息来源的真实性,防止假冒行为。

##### 防止重放攻击

通过使用时间戳和唯一的随机数,TokenIM签名能够有效防止重放攻击。即使攻击者获得了某次有效的交易记录,也无法在后续操作中再次利用该记录。

#### 5. TokenIM签名的应用场景 ##### 金融行业

在金融交易中,TokenIM签名确保交易的安全性与透明度。所有的交易数据都需要通过签名验证,确保每一笔款项的合法性。

##### 电子商务

在电子商务中,用户在下单或者进行支付时,系统通过TokenIM签名验证用户身份,确保交易的安全性,提升用户的信任度。

##### 物联网(IoT)

随着物联网设备的普及,安全性变得至关重要。TokenIM签名为设备之间的通讯提供了安全保障,使设备能够安全地进行数据交换。

#### 6. TokenIM签名的优缺点 ##### 优势分析

TokenIM签名具有提高数据安全性、增强用户信任、符合合规要求等多重优势。这些特点使得它在众多领域得到广泛应用。

##### 潜在风险与挑战

尽管TokenIM签名在安全性上表现良好,但仍然面临某些挑战,例如密钥管理问题、算法的安全性、以及对抗攻击的能力等。这些因素都需要在使用过程中加以注意。

#### 7. 如何使用TokenIM签名? ##### 实施步骤

使用TokenIM签名的步骤包括:注册TokenIM账户、生成密钥对、进行签名和验证操作等。每个步骤都需要用户提供准确的输入,以确保签名的安全性与有效性。

##### 工具与资源推荐

为了方便用户使用TokenIM签名,市面上有多种工具和库可供选择,如Web3.js、CryptoJS等,它们提供了丰富的功能来支持签名和验证操作。

#### 8. 未来发展趋势

随着区块链技术的不断发展,TokenIM签名未来也将在更多场景下得到应用。特别是在数字身份管理、数据隐私保护等领域,其潜力将得到充分释放。

同时,创新技术的加入,如量子计算,可能会对现有加密技术产生影响,也促使TokenIM签名不断更新与创新,以适应新的网络安全环境。

#### 9. 常见问题解答 ##### 1. TokenIM签名与传统签名有什么区别?

传统签名一般依赖于物理手段,而TokenIM签名基于数字化的加密技术,提供更高的安全性和不可伪造性。

##### 2. 如何管理TokenIM的密钥?

密钥管理是确保TokenIM签名安全性的关键,可以使用硬件钱包、保密存储等方式来实现有效的密钥保护。

##### 3. TokenIM签名的验证过程是怎样的?

验证过程包括接收者利用公钥对签名进行解密,并与实际计算出来的哈希值进行比对,以确认数据的完整性。

##### 4. TokenIM签名在实际应用中容易遇到哪些问题?

在实际应用中,常见的问题包括密钥泄露、签名过程中的数据丢失等,因此需要特别注意安全策略的制定。

##### 5. 是否可以在去中心化平台上使用TokenIM签名?

TokenIM签名可以广泛应用于去中心化平台,确保用户交互的安全性与信息的完整性。

##### 6. TokenIM签名会受到哪些类型的攻击?

TokenIM签名可能受到重放攻击、中间人攻击等多种形式的攻击,因此在实施过程中需综合考虑多种安全防护措施。

以上内容已经为您的请求提供了完整的概述和详细分析,您可以根据需要继续深化每个部分的内容。什么是TokenIM签名?详解TokenIM签名的功能与应用什么是TokenIM签名?详解TokenIM签名的功能与应用